3.4.2 Cabins

Crew cabin and bathroom:
The crew cabin and bathroom are accessible by means of a passage located in the port stern cockpit. When opening the access hatch you get access to a stair.

The starboard cabin has two berths arranged in a bunk structure.

CAUTION

Close the portholes during navigation or when the yacht is left unattended for a long period.

The cabin is equipped with a self-adjustable air conditioning.
For adjustment refer to specific chapter.

Owner’s and VIP cabins with bathroom:
After descending the stairs, illuminated by spotlights, on the left is the access door to the owner’s cabin.

The Owner’s cabin is placed at mid-yacht, to take advantage of the whole hull width.

The Owner’s cabin is also arranged with a roomy wardrobe with mirror and a coat hanging bar.

From the Owner’s cabin through a door, you reach the Owner’s bathroom equipped with a large shower.

CAUTION

The extremely precious finishing of woods used for the bathrooms floors and for the cockpit tables is the result of an accurate work, water resistant but at the same time delicate and needing accurate maintenance. Such surfaces must therefore be dried after use, after being exposed to rain and or washed, and a regular maintenance must be carried out.

The VIP cabin is the only one having a skylight to be used as an escape route in case of danger.
The skylight opens on the main deck after the sun-deck area.

All cabins are equipped with self-adjusting air conditioning.
